Transaction adcba28208ef2b276941c65846b8321fa0b74d2bde0e64aaeba056045fbc401e

1 Input
2 Outputs
  • adcba28208ef2b276941c65846b8321fa0b74d2bde0e64aaeba056045fbc401e:0
  • value  886986237
    address  17KG2KdeDrtwP4VFvD1zEL2maSZdsx5fvE
  • adcba28208ef2b276941c65846b8321fa0b74d2bde0e64aaeba056045fbc401e:1
  • value  909604219
    address  1JAajwf8PaJz6dupVcC3HS1o4tNMQzFQbU